Find debt relief by filing bankruptcy with this all-in-one-book! <br><br> If you have more debt than you can possibly pay off, the bankruptcy system is there to help -- and with How to File for Chapter 7 Bankruptcy, you'll find the clear and user-friendly information, advice and forms you need to get through the entire process. <br><br> First, the book will help you determine whether you qualify for Chapter 7 -- and whether it is the best way to deal with your debts. Then you'll find out how to: <br><br> stop wage garnishments and attachments <br> cancel as much debt as possible <br> deal with secured debts <br> keep the maximum amount of property <br> keep your home, if possible <br> rebuild credit after bankruptcy <br><br> The 17th edition is revised to include sample forms and figures, changes to state exemption laws (which determine what property bankruptcy filers may keep) , and the latest court decisions. Plus, state and federal charts let you quickly find your states' exemption laws. <b>Please note: </b>This book does not cover business bankruptcies, farm reorganizations or individual repayment plans (Chapter 13) . For Chapter 13 bankruptcy, see Nolo's Chapter 13 Bankruptcy.
